for all those of you that like grip racing or drifting, there is a bad ass road in nc/tn. its rt 129 called tail of the dragon, 318 turns in just over 11 mi. that equates to i turn every 183ft. the turns average a 29degree apex. i do not recommend this road for novices. but go to google and type tail of the dragon and you'll get the sights. probably the meanest road i have ever seen. i'll be riding hopefully next month on my bike with my buddy
